Конвертировать XLT в PDF
Введение
В этом руководстве мы рассмотрим, как использовать GroupDocs.Conversion для .NET для легкого преобразования файлов XLT (шаблона Excel) в формат PDF. GroupDocs.Conversion для .NET — это мощная библиотека, предоставляющая широкий спектр возможностей преобразования файлов, позволяющая разработчикам легко преобразовывать различные форматы документов с минимальным использованием кода.
Предварительные условия
Прежде чем мы начнем, убедитесь, что у вас есть следующие предварительные условия:
- GroupDocs.Conversion для библиотеки .NET: загрузите и установите библиотеку изВеб-сайт.
- Среда разработки: настройте подходящую среду разработки, например Visual Studio или любую другую .NET IDE.
- Базовое понимание C#: Знакомство с языком программирования C# будет полезно для понимания предоставленных фрагментов кода.
Импортировать пространства имен
Во-первых, обязательно импортируйте необходимые пространства имен для доступа к функциям, предоставляемым GroupDocs.Conversion для .NET.
using System;
using System.IO;
using GroupDocs.Conversion.Options.Convert;
Шаг 1. Определите выходную папку и путь к файлу
string outputFolder = "Your Document Directory";
string outputFile = Path.Combine(outputFolder, "xlt-converted-to.pdf");
Обязательно укажите каталог, в котором вы хотите сохранить преобразованный PDF-файл.
Шаг 2. Загрузите исходный файл XLT
using (var converter = new GroupDocs.Conversion.Converter(Constants.SAMPLE_XLT))
{
// Код для конвертации находится здесь
}
Создайте экземплярConverter
class, передав путь к исходному файлу XLT.
Шаг 3. Настройте параметры преобразования
var options = new PdfConvertOptions();
Создайте экземпляр объекта с параметрами преобразования нужного выходного формата. Здесь мы конвертируем в формат PDF, поэтому используемPdfConvertOptions
.
Шаг 4. Выполните преобразование
converter.Convert(outputFile, options);
Выполните процесс преобразования, вызвавConvert
методConverter
класс, передавая путь к выходному файлу и параметры преобразования.
Шаг 5: Отображение сообщения о завершении
Console.WriteLine("\nConversion to PDF completed successfully. \nCheck output in {0}", outputFolder);
Отобразите сообщение, указывающее на успешное завершение процесса преобразования, а также местоположение выходной папки.
Заключение
В заключение, GroupDocs.Conversion для .NET упрощает задачу эффективного преобразования файлов XLT в формат PDF. Следуя шагам, описанным в этом руководстве, разработчики могут легко интегрировать возможности преобразования файлов в свои .NET-приложения.
Часто задаваемые вопросы
Совместим ли GroupDocs.Conversion для .NET со всеми версиями .NET?
Да, GroupDocs.Conversion для .NET совместим с .NET Framework 4.6 и более поздних версий, а также с .NET Core 2.0 и более поздних версий.
Могу ли я конвертировать несколько файлов одновременно с помощью GroupDocs.Conversion для .NET?
Да, GroupDocs.Conversion для .NET поддерживает пакетное преобразование, позволяя конвертировать несколько файлов за один раз.
Существуют ли какие-либо ограничения на размер конвертируемых файлов?
GroupDocs.Conversion для .NET может обрабатывать файлы разных размеров, но производительность может варьироваться в зависимости от доступных системных ресурсов.
Поддерживает ли GroupDocs.Conversion для .NET преобразование в другие форматы, кроме PDF?
Да, GroupDocs.Conversion для .NET поддерживает преобразование в широкий спектр форматов, включая DOCX, XLSX, PPTX, HTML и другие.
Где я могу найти дополнительную помощь или поддержку для GroupDocs.Conversion для .NET?
Вы можете посетить форум GroupDocs.Conversion.здесь за любую помощь или поддержку, связанную с библиотекой.